About Nextera Energy Financial Statements

Nextera Energy stakeholders use historical fundamental indicators, such as Nextera Energy's revenue or net income, to determine how well the company is positioned to perform in the future. Although Nextera Energy investors may analyze each financial statement separately, they are all interrelated. For example, changes in Nextera Energy's assets and liabilities are reflected in the revenues and expenses on Nextera Energy's income statement, which ultimately affect the company's gains or losses.
